NLG

About
Navigazione Libera del Golfo (NLG) is an Italian ferry company that operates services in the Gulf of Naples. The company was established in 1932 and is based in Naples, Italy. NLG operates a fleet of ferries that provide transportation services for passengers and vehicles between the islands of the Gulf of Naples and the mainland, such as the islands of Capri, Ischia, and Procida.

Additional luggage
Passengers are allowed to carry one piece of luggage free of charge, with maximum dimensions of 50x30x15 cm and a weight up to 5 kg. Additional or oversized luggage can be transported upon payment of the applicable fee.
Cancellation Policy
Tickets can be canceled up to 48 hours before departure with a 30% penalty. After this deadline, no refund is due.

Accessibility
Some NLG vessels offer services for people with disabilities, including reserved seats and accessible bathrooms. However, not all vessels have the same facilities, so it is advisable to contact the company prior to travel to confirm specific accessibility needs.
Pets
Dogs, cats, and other small live pets are allowed on board upon payment of the applicable fare. Dogs must wear a muzzle and be on a leash. Cats and other small animals must be kept in appropriate carriers. Pets are not permitted in passenger lounges, except for guide dogs accompanying visually impaired passengers.
